1995 Lancia Delta vs. 2005 Toyota Corolla
To start off, 2005 Toyota Corolla is newer by 10 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1995 Lancia Delta.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1995 Lancia Delta would be higher. At 1,770 cc (4 cylinders), 2005 Toyota Corolla is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Toyota Corolla (134 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 60 more horse power than 1995 Lancia Delta. (74 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Toyota Corolla should accelerate faster than 1995 Lancia Delta.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Toyota Corolla weights approximately 44 kg more than 1995 Lancia Delta.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Let's talk about torque, 2005 Toyota Corolla (170 Nm @ 4200 RPM) has 45 more torque (in Nm) than 1995 Lancia Delta. (125 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 2005 Toyota Corolla will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1995 Lancia Delta.
